There are two types of power transmission elements with respect to drive and they are classified as
1. Positive drive transmission elements (no loss in power and no slippage. (gears and chains)
2. Negative drive power transmission elements (loss in power and slippage occurs. (belts and ropes)

Belts, Ropes Chains and gears  are the power transmission elements. Belts Ropes and Chains are used when the distance between the shaft is large and they are negative drive elements because velocity ratio is not constant and gears are used when the distance between the shaft is small and gears are positive drive elements.
